TRIPOLI, Lebanon (Reuters) - At least three people were killed in fighting between rival religious sects in Lebanon's second city on Wednesday, medical and security sources said, as violence from Syria spills over into the small Mediterranean country.
The dead in the coastal city of Tripoli included an 11-year-old boy, as well as two men, the sources said.
